Playing Time Data

Do Freshmen Get Playing Time at Florida Southern College Baseball?

Freshmen at Florida Southern College earn 14% of total at-bats and 8% of innings pitched — above the D2 average of 13%. Sophomores receive 14%, juniors 36%, and seniors 36%. The median hitter records 77 at-bats per season.

On the pitching side, freshmen account for 8% of innings pitched, sophomores 16%, juniors 45%, and seniors 31%. The median pitcher throws 12.1 innings per season.

Based on 2-4 years of publicly available roster and statistics data.

Roster Retention

How Many Players Stay All Four Years at Florida Southern College Baseball?

36% of freshmen who join Florida Southern College baseball stay on the roster for all four years — above the D2 average of 32%. The one-and-done rate — players who leave after their first year — is 19%. On average, players spend 2.7 seasons on the Florida Southern College roster.

Tracking freshman classes from 2016-2017 through their full four-year eligibility window.

Career Outcomes

What Do Florida Southern College Baseball Players Do After College?

13% of Florida Southern College baseball alumni go into sales, the most common career path among the 36 former players Prospectus tracked on LinkedIn. Other top career paths include tech sales (8%), finance (8%), operations (6%). Top employers include Atlanta Braves, Physicians Hearing Solutions, Oracle NetSuite, Robins & Morton, Constitution Capital.

Academics & Admissions

What Are the Academics Like at Florida Southern College?

Florida Southern College has a 59% acceptance rate and an average GPA of 3.73 for admitted students, with a 69% graduation rate — above the D2 average of 52%. 78% of freshmen return for their sophomore year.

Total undergraduate enrollment at Florida Southern College is 2,607 students.

Cost & Financial Aid

How Much Does It Cost to Play Baseball at Florida Southern College?

Attending Florida Southern College costs approximately $42,360 per year, with the average student receiving $29,664 in financial aid — a net cost of approximately $12,696 per year. 26% of students at Florida Southern College receive financial aid.
